Unit 1: Skills for School and Learning

Overarching Mindset and Behavior – M5. Belief in using abilities to their fullest to achieve high-quality results and outcomes

8/28 – U1L1: Computer Safety and Acceptable Use Policy (AUP) – Lead by Mr. Maniscalco

B-LS 5. Apply media and technology skills

9/11 – U1L2: School and the School Counselor

B-SS 3. Positive relationships with adults to support success

9/18 – U1L3: Differences Add Value

B-SS 2. Positive, respectful, and supportive relationships with students who are similar to and different from them

9/25 – U1L4: Respect and Personal Space

B-SMS 2. Self-Discipline and Self-Control

10/2 – U1L5: Responsible Learners Focus Attention and Follow Directions

B-LS 8. Engagement in Challenging Coursework

10/9 – U1L6: Trustworthiness and Using Self-Talk to Follow School Rules/Expectations

B-SMS 1. Responsibility for Self and Actions

10/16 – U1L7: Kindness

M 2. Sense of acceptance, respect, support and inclusion for self and others in the school environment

10/23 – U1L8: Engaging in Conversation

B-SS 1. Effective oral and written communication skills and listening skills
